Just noticed this thread, but thought I'd join in since I have word the Coasties will still be in the area for the next few days (and for the benefit of anyone else that stumbles in here).

 

I'd second the recommendation on the WaterWorks park tour. The Ashworks cache is not that far from the Great Plains cache. You can do all 6 from the single parking location.

 

I also like the nearby Eager Beaver (GC31D0) http://www.geocaching.com/seek/cache_details.aspx?ID=12752 One word of recommendation though - disregard the parking coordinates for Eager Beaver. Just park in any Grays Lake parking lot near the cache coordinates.
